Transaction 99f693359a6d113acf903be5336772cbb5dd74831daf965aecb7a12e11ff5222
1 Input
1 Output
-
99f693359a6d113acf903be5336772cbb5dd74831daf965aecb7a12e11ff5222:0
- value
- 4399683
- script pubkey
- OP_0 OP_PUSHBYTES_20 885c3c91faac7659a48d4fbb51196343588ba19a
- address
- bc1q3pwrey0643m9nfydf7a4zxtrgdvghgv69qdpvr